Nick Cordero gives a crisp, fast-paced reading of this Arctic adventure. Nick Thrasher, an Inuit teenager, goes on a photography journey to the Canadian tundra with his half-brother, Ryan, whom he's just met. The pair face danger, witness the beauty of a caribou migration, and form a lasting bond. But Cordero doesn't do much to differentiate the characters' voices. Furthermore, his terse reading of dialogue leaves the listener feeling disconnected. He does bring out the intensity of the action scenes, such as when the brothers are repeatedly attacked by a vicious "grolar bear" a cross between a grizzly and polar bear. But that intensity doesn't ease up enough during the slower scenes, making the listener wish for a reprieve. M.M.G. © AudioFile 2013, Portland, Maine [Published: APRIL 2013]
